Rita&Albert is a restaurant in Sergy with a limited verified public profile, so the safest way to plan around it is practical rather than speculative. The confirmed details are the location in Sergy, a smart casual dress code, a weekly schedule: closed Monday and Sunday; dinner Tuesday, Wednesday, Thursday, Friday, Saturday from 7:30–9 PM; and lunch Thursday and Friday from 12–1 PM.
